Simple yeast roll and mini pumpkin cheesecakes - We will make fluffy yeast rolls from scratch to create golden brown rolls with a slightly sweet, buttery flavor. Your mini pumpkin cheesecakes will blend the rich smoothness of classic cheesecake with the warm, spiced flavor of pumpkin pie nestled in a graham cracker crust. Students will leave with at least 1 dozen yeast rolls and 1 dozen mini cheesecakes. PLEASE BRING YOUR OWN APRON. CLOSED TOED SHOES REQUIRED
Enhance your beginner Spanish skills in this interactive conversation class! Dive into a rich learning experience where practical vocabulary is presented within a culturally relevant context, utilizing engaging resources like Hispanic songs, videos, and more. Gain confidence speaking with classmates at a similar skill level, as we focus on essential conversational topics such as introductions, talking about the weather, discussing daily routines, and more. Have fun while building your Spanish language abilities in a dynamic and supportive environment. No textbook is required.
